O que é Image Denoising?

O que é Image Denoising?

Image Denoising, ou denoising de imagem, é um processo utilizado na área de processamento de imagens para remover ou reduzir o ruído presente em uma imagem. O ruído pode ser causado por diversos fatores, como a baixa qualidade da câmera, condições de iluminação inadequadas ou interferência durante a transmissão da imagem. O objetivo do denoising é melhorar a qualidade visual da imagem, eliminando ou minimizando os artefatos indesejados.

Como funciona o Image Denoising?

O Image Denoising utiliza algoritmos e técnicas de processamento de imagens para analisar a imagem e identificar as áreas afetadas pelo ruído. Existem diferentes abordagens para realizar o denoising, sendo as mais comuns baseadas em filtros espaciais e filtros de frequência.

Os filtros espaciais atuam diretamente nos pixels da imagem, removendo o ruído através da aplicação de operações matemáticas. Esses filtros podem ser lineares ou não-lineares, dependendo da forma como são aplicados. Já os filtros de frequência, também conhecidos como filtros de Fourier, transformam a imagem para o domínio da frequência, onde o ruído é mais facilmente identificado e removido.

Quais são os principais desafios do Image Denoising?

O Image Denoising enfrenta alguns desafios importantes. Um deles é encontrar um equilíbrio entre a remoção do ruído e a preservação dos detalhes da imagem. Em muitos casos, a aplicação de filtros de denoising pode resultar na perda de informações importantes, como bordas e texturas. Portanto, é necessário utilizar técnicas que sejam capazes de preservar essas características enquanto reduzem o ruído.

Outro desafio é lidar com diferentes tipos de ruído. Existem diferentes fontes de ruído que podem afetar uma imagem, como o ruído gaussiano, o ruído de sal e pimenta e o ruído de granulação. Cada tipo de ruído requer abordagens específicas para sua remoção, o que torna o processo de denoising ainda mais complexo.

Quais são as aplicações do Image Denoising?

O Image Denoising possui diversas aplicações em áreas como medicina, segurança, entretenimento e ciência. Na medicina, por exemplo, o denoising é utilizado para melhorar a qualidade de imagens de exames médicos, como ressonâncias magnéticas e tomografias. Isso permite uma análise mais precisa e confiável dos resultados.

Na área de segurança, o denoising é utilizado para melhorar a qualidade de imagens capturadas por câmeras de vigilância, facilitando a identificação de pessoas e objetos. Já no entretenimento, o denoising é utilizado para melhorar a qualidade de imagens em filmes, vídeos e jogos, proporcionando uma experiência visual mais imersiva.

Quais são as técnicas mais utilizadas no Image Denoising?

No Image Denoising, existem diversas técnicas e algoritmos que podem ser utilizados. Alguns dos mais populares incluem:

1. Filtro de Média: esse filtro calcula a média dos valores dos pixels vizinhos para cada pixel da imagem, reduzindo o ruído de forma eficiente. No entanto, ele pode causar perda de detalhes.

2. Filtro de Mediana: esse filtro substitui o valor de cada pixel pela mediana dos valores dos pixels vizinhos. Ele é eficaz na remoção de ruídos impulsivos, como o ruído de sal e pimenta.

3. Filtro de Wiener: esse filtro utiliza uma abordagem estatística para estimar o ruído presente na imagem e reduzi-lo. Ele é especialmente eficaz quando o ruído é gaussiano.

4. Filtro Bilateral: esse filtro leva em consideração tanto a distância espacial quanto a diferença de intensidade entre os pixels vizinhos. Ele preserva melhor os detalhes da imagem, mas pode ser computacionalmente mais custoso.

Quais são as tendências atuais no Image Denoising?

O Image Denoising é uma área de pesquisa em constante evolução, e novas técnicas e algoritmos estão sendo desenvolvidos para melhorar a qualidade e eficiência do processo. Algumas das tendências atuais incluem:

1. Redes Neurais Convolucionais: as redes neurais convolucionais têm sido amplamente utilizadas no Image Denoising, pois são capazes de aprender padrões complexos e realizar o denoising de forma mais precisa.

2. Aprendizado Não Supervisionado: técnicas de aprendizado não supervisionado, como o autoencoder, têm sido exploradas para o denoising de imagens. Essas técnicas permitem que o modelo aprenda a reconstruir a imagem original a partir da imagem ruidosa, removendo o ruído no processo.

3. Aprendizado por Transferência: o aprendizado por transferência envolve o uso de modelos pré-treinados em grandes conjuntos de dados para realizar o denoising. Isso permite que o modelo aproveite o conhecimento adquirido em tarefas relacionadas, melhorando a qualidade do denoising.

Conclusão

Em resumo, o Image Denoising é um processo essencial para melhorar a qualidade visual de imagens, removendo ou reduzindo o ruído presente. Existem diferentes técnicas e algoritmos que podem ser utilizados, cada um com suas vantagens e desvantagens. As tendências atuais envolvem o uso de redes neurais convolucionais, aprendizado não supervisionado e aprendizado por transferência. Com o avanço da tecnologia e o desenvolvimento de novas técnicas, espera-se que o Image Denoising continue evoluindo e se tornando cada vez mais eficiente.